Periods after withdrawal bleeding
I had intercourse 4 days after my periods ended and took ipill and after a week i had withdrawal bleeding..when i will have my next periods??

Unpredictable Ipill is known to cause irregular vaginal bleeding Also delayed period Also has a high failure rate Make sure u do a pregnancy test in case u skip ur perids

Ipill is not 100 effective, but the day mentioned by you is a safe day if you have regular cycles . Ipill causes irregular bleeding, your next periods could be delayed bcz of that.
